The AD976 and AD976A are high-speed, low-power 16-bit A/D converters with each operating from a single 5 V supply. The AD976A has a throughput rate of 200 ksps whereas the AD976 has a throughput rate of 100 ksps. Each part contains a successive approximation, switched capacitor ADC, an internal 2.5 V reference, and a high-speed parallel interface. The AD976 and AD976A dissipate a maximum of 100 mW. The ADC is factory calibrated to minimize all linearity errors. The analog full-scale input is the standard industrial range of ±10 V.

The AD976 and AD976A are comprehensively tested for ac parameters such as SNR and THD, as well as the more traditional parameters of offset, gain and linearity.

The AD976 and AD976A are fabricated on Analog Devices' proprietary BiCMOS process, which has high performance bipolar devices along with CMOS transistors.

The AD976 and AD976A are available in skinny 28-pin DIP, SSOP and SOIC packages.

PRODUCT HIGHLIGHTS

* Fast Throughput. The AD976/AD976A is a high speed (100 kSPS/200 kSPS throughput rates respectively), 16-bit ADC based on a switched capacitor architecture.

* Single-Supply Operation. The AD976/AD976A operates from a single 5 V supply and dissipates only 100 mW max.

* Comprehensive DC and AC Specifications. The AD976/AD976A is factory calibrated and fully tested for SNR and THD as well as the traditional specifications of offset, gain and linearity.

* Complete A/D Solution. The AD976/AD976A offers a highly integrated solution containing an accurate ADC, reference and on-chip clock.
